Mafia XL: A Funny Thing Happened on the Way to the Forum
Roles: 21 players comprising 16 town and 5 mafia (or 13 town and 4 mafia if there's only 17 players).
16 Town
Cop
Doctor
Combo Watcher-Tracker
10 Vanilla Townies
2 Millers
5 Mafia
Godfather
Driver (3)
Hooker
2 Goons
AND... Pandora's Box, a mysterious artifact that is passed between players, granting items and effects in the night. But once it runs out of favors, the Box explodes and kills the player holding it.
The Box holds a random number of items randomly drawn from a predetermined list of possibilities. At the beginning of the game, the Box is given to a random player. During the Night Phase, the player with the Box must either COUNT or TAKE the Box's contents. Taking from the Box grants the player the next item/effect, and players are always told what they receive. Counting the Box's contents will tell you how many items remain available (but does not reveal what is in the box, or what has been or will be distributed). Failing to either Count or Take from the box has equal chance of destroying the next item in the box, or giving the next item in the box to a random player.
If there are no more items in the Box, it explodes during the Night Phase, killing the player holding it.
During the Night Phase, the player with the Box must also indicate who it will be passed on to, and the indicated player receives it at the end of the Night Phase, which counts as a visit and cannot be blocked.
The Box cannot be given back to the player who had it immediately prior (though a player can receive it more than once, if two or more people get it in between). Attempting to return the Box to the player who had it immediately prior will send the Box to a random player instead.
If the player with the Box is lynched or shot (and dies) during the day, the Box is immediately delivered to a random player.
The Box insists on being delivered to its recipient, and so delivery cannot be roleblocked, and the Box will prevent the Mafia Night Kill. The player attempting to carry out the Night Kill will be informed that their attempt failed. The intended target will not be informed that they were saved.
The box holds 4-6 items (randomly determined) in a 21 player game. Possible single-use items/effects in the box include:
---Bulletproof vests (max 1)
---Guns (max 2)
---First Aid Kits (equivalent to Doc Save, max 1)
---Role Block (max 1)
---Cop Scan (max 2, cop can receive additional scans)
---Scan Swaps (max 2, reverses subsequent cop can result so that townies appear guilty, millers appear innocent, godfather appears guilty, and mafia appear innocent)
---Oracle Reveals (max 2, publicly reveals alignment of player)
---Double Votes (max 2, player's vote is counted twice in next lynch)
---Possibly other items that could be added before game start (but none of which will be secret)
